Okay, I think I get it. You use the points chart to figure out what to buy for what you want. I'm a "nobody" who plans a year in advance (coming from Canada) and stays 3-5 days annually. So, If I want a preferred view studio at around 22 points/night, my 100 points should work. BUT, I don't buy A preferred studio. I just buy enough points to cover a preferred IF it's available, is that right?
Yes, 100 points should cover plenty if you plan 3-5 nights annually. (bank or rent any leftover points)
But if you aren’t going to go every year you could buy less points and bank and borrow points, or if you think you might like to go more often or longer stays you may need more points.
